What to Expect

You play as a Nasrid noble contributing to the construction of the Alhambra in Granada. Using three interconnected rondels, you manage building towers, carving poems, and trading across Europe and the Maghreb. Over five eras, you accumulate prestige points while managing tributes and conflicts in the Taifa kingdoms.

How It Works

The game features three linked rondels controlling different aspects: building the Alhambra, carving poems, and trading routes. Variable set-ups ensure varied gameplay each time. Events introduce dynamic challenges during the five rounds as players coordinate actions to earn prestige and fulfill tributes.

What Makes It Special

Designed by Germán P. Millán, Sabika integrates a novel rondel mechanism with a rich historical theme. It won the 2024 Nederlandse Spellenprijs for Best Expert Game, setting it apart in expert strategy gaming.

Setting & Atmosphäre

Set in medieval Andalusia, specifically Granada, the game revolves around the construction of the Alhambra and trade across the Mediterranean, Europe, and the Maghreb in the 13th century.
